Keb’ Mo’ “America the Beautiful” Music Video

 

Three-time Grammy award winner, blues singer-songwriter-guitarist, Keb’ Mo’ arranged a soulful interpretation of the anthem “America the Beautiful”.   It  skips past patriotism, struggle and politics and instead embraces a higher vision for the country by honoring its integrity and believing in its highest good.


Inspired by the beauty of America that Keb’ Mo sings of, Producer, Kia M. Kiso and Director/Director of Photography, Tommy “Maddox” Upshaw intended to promote pride and affinity by honoring American people, their lives, their dreams.  Truly, the beauty of America is seen in the portraits of American’s themselves - all shapes, sizes, colors, personalities. 


As part of a contest, the filmmakers crafted the music video for the 5th Elevate Film Festival.  They had seven days to plan, shoot and finish the project.  They spent a modest $1100 and they had the privilege of working with top quality, talented actors, crew and technicians.
